Every year, Brackendale hosts one of the largest populations of bald eagles in the world. In 1994 the highest concentration of bald eagles ever counted gathered here - over 3700. Starting in mid November and continuing through March these magnificent birds are here feeding on the salmon that spawn in the glacial fed Squamish and Cheakamus rivers. During this spectacular season Sunwolf Outdoor Centre provides the opportunity to view the eagles from a remarkable vantage point - the river. Our primary goal is to provide an up close experience as well as information and knowledge on the eagles, their habits and their habitats. By educating and informing people about these beautiful birds we believe we can participate in preserving their winter home. Viewing from silent, paddle powered river rafts allows individuals a chance to see the eagles from a much closer perspective without interfering with the eagles natural routine. Our trips run from December to March.
